Hi everyone,
I'm experiencing a frustrating issue with multiple Samsung Galaxy Tab A9+ devices that I'm using as Smart Home control panels—one per floor in my house.
Each floor has its own Wi-Fi access point, using 2.4 GHz only
Different Wi-Fi channels per floor to avoid overlap
Static positioning: each tablet is fixed on the wall in kiosk mode using Fully Kiosk Browser
Internet access is allowed (even though it’s normally blocked in my setup)
Wi-Fi signal is strong and stable when connected
I have already blocked the MAC addresses of other access points to force the tablet to stay on the correct AP
The tablets randomly disconnect from Wi-Fi after a while
Once disconnected, they do not auto-reconnect
I need to manually toggle Wi-Fi off and on again, then they reconnect instantly
This happens even though “Keep Wi-Fi on” is enabled in Fully Kiosk settings
Full factory reset
Network settings reset
Checked AP settings (bandwidth, channels, DHCP, DNS)
Enabled all options in Fully Kiosk to keep Wi-Fi alive
Verified no power-saving settings are interfering
MAC randomization is disabled
Tried both static IP and DHCP
Once the tablet is connected, everything works perfectly for hours—but then the connection drops, and it doesn’t reconnect until I manually intervene. Since this happens on all tablets (on different floors and APs), I suspect it’s something with the tablet or Android 13/One UI behavior.
Has anyone else seen similar behavior with the Tab A9+ or Fully Kiosk? Any way to force auto-reconnect or at least detect + recover from dropped Wi-Fi without user interaction?

Give this a go, @sanmar14. Head into the Members app > Support (bottom right) > Send feedback > New message (arrow icon in the bottom right) > Select a category > Select 'Send system log data' > Send message.
